Glitter and Oil Sensory Bottle
The child creates a sealed plastic bottle containing a mesmerizing, slow-moving swirl of water, oil, and glitter that mimics a cosmic nebula.

Learning benefits
- 💡 Following the ordered steps to combine the Water, Baby Oil, and Silver Glitter reinforces procedural thinking and the ability to execute a sequence. Observing the oil and water refuse to mix provides a tangible, memorable introduction to the scientific concept of liquid density and immiscibility.
Safety notes
- ⚠️ An adult must handle the Super Glue to permanently seal the bottle lid, as it can bond skin instantly. Although the contents are non-toxic, ensure the lid is sealed to prevent accidental ingestion of the Baby Oil or glitter. Keep the finished bottle away from mouths.
Cleanup
- 🧹 Immediately wash the Small Plastic Funnel and any measuring cups with warm, soapy water to remove oily residue. Wipe up any Baby Oil or water spills with a paper towel to prevent slippery surfaces. Dispose of empty material containers in the recycling bin.
